BouncyCastle bcprov-jdk15on-1.68中英API文档完整版

版权申诉
5星 · 超过95%的资源 25 下载量 36 浏览量 更新于2024-11-08 1 收藏 31.95MB ZIP 举报
资源摘要信息:"bcprov-jdk15on-1.68-API文档-中英对照版.zip" 标题和描述中提供的知识点主要涉及Java加密库Bouncy Castle的特定版本及相关文件的使用和内容介绍。Bouncy Castle是一个用于Java的加密算法库,提供了许多在标准Java加密库中没有的功能。 1. 标题中的"bcprov-jdk15on-1.68"指代的是Bouncy Castle加密库的一个特定版本,即版本号为1.68,针对JDK 15的版本。该版本是专门为了与Java Development Kit (JDK) 15的更新保持一致而开发的。这表明这个包是为了支持Java开发人员在使用最新版本的JDK时能够利用Bouncy Castle库提供的加密和安全功能。 2. 描述中提到的几个关键文件: - bcprov-jdk15on-1.68.jar:这是包含了Bouncy Castle库的JDK 15版本的二进制jar包,包含了执行加密操作所需的类和方法。这是实际运行加密代码所需要的核心文件。 - bcprov-jdk15on-1.68-javadoc.jar:这是一个包含Java文档的jar包,对于Java开发人员来说,它提供了类和方法的详细描述,有助于理解如何使用这些类和方法来实现特定的加密功能。 - bcprov-jdk15on-1.68-sources.jar:这个文件包含了库中所有类和方法的源代码。这对于那些需要研究库内部工作原理或需要对其进行调试、修改的开发人员来说非常重要。 - bcprov-jdk15on-1.68.pom:这是Maven项目对象模型(POM)文件,用于声明项目的依赖关系以及版本等配置信息,这样开发者就可以通过Maven来管理这个库的版本和依赖。 - bcprov-jdk15on-1.68-javadoc-API文档-中文(简体)-英语-对照版.zip:这是一个中英文对照版的API文档压缩包,非常适合需要在学习技术的同时练习英语的人群。这种双语对照格式有助于开发者更深入地理解加密概念及其在编程中的应用,并且提高英语阅读能力。 3. 标签中的"jdk15on"、"bouncycastle"、"bcprov"、"jar包"和"中英对照文档"指明了这些文件和包与Java JDK 15版本兼容,属于Bouncy Castle提供的加密服务,以及文件的格式和语言特性。 4. 使用方法指导了如何获取并使用这个API文档。开发者需要将压缩包解压,并用浏览器打开解压后的"index.html"文件以查看文档内容。这表明文档是以HTML格式提供的,方便开发者在线阅读和参考。 5. 描述中还特别提到了人性化翻译和双语对照的特点。人性化翻译意味着文档中的代码示例、类名、方法名和结构将保持原样不变,而注释和说明则提供精准的翻译,让开发者可以无障碍地理解文档内容。双语对照则使得开发者在学习加密技术的同时,也能够提高自己的英语水平。 6. 从文件的名称列表可以看出,该压缩包中只包含了一个文件,即API文档的中英对照版。这表明该压缩包专注于提供双语对照的API文档,而其他如jar包、源代码文件和Maven依赖信息则可能需要单独下载或通过其他方式获取。 通过上述信息,我们可以获得关于如何使用Bouncy Castle库以及如何利用它提供的工具来增强Java应用程序的安全性和功能性的相关知识。特别是对于那些希望在使用最新的Java开发工具和标准库的同时,利用强大的加密算法来加强他们应用安全性的开发人员来说,该资源提供了宝贵的学习和开发资源。